Poroshenko orders preparation of documents for Ukraine's accession to International Renewable Energy Agency

Ukrainian President Petro Poroshenko has given the order to apply for Ukraine to join the International Renewable Energy Agency (IRENA).

The corresponding decree was published on the Presidential website. "To find appropriate Ukraine's accession to the Charter of the International Renewable Energy Agency (IRENA)," the decree reads.

Thus, Poroshenko instructed Serhiy Savchuk, the Chairman of the State Agency on Energy Efficiency and Energy Saving of Ukraine, to ensure submission of an application for membership of Ukraine in the International Renewable Energy Agency in the prescribed manner.

At the same time, the Cabinet of Ministers of Ukraine should stipulate in the budget of Ukraine the payment of membership dues to the International Renewable Energy Agency.
